
Area 51 by Xue Wang
Step into the heart of conspiracy and kitsch with Area 51 by Xue Wang, a bold and playful homage to the most infamous military base in pop culture history. Known for her signature blend of dark humor, vintage aesthetics, and surreal charm, Wang brings the mythos of UFOs, alien encounters, and government secrecy to life in a uniquely stylized tableau.
In this piece, Xue reimagines the covert world of Area 51 through a retro-futuristic lens: think 1950s pin-up meets intergalactic espionage. Wide-eyed characters, mysterious spacecraft, and nods to Roswell folklore orbit a scene charged with both innocence and intrigue. Beneath the polished glamour lies a subtle critique of Cold War paranoia, media sensationalism, and society’s fascination with the unknown.
At once nostalgic and subversive, Area 51 captures the tension between what’s hidden and what’s imagined—offering viewers a beautifully painted peek into a world forever cloaked in cosmic mystery.
Ideal for fans of mid-century aesthetics, UFO lore, and art that flirts with the absurd, Area 51 is both a tribute to and a satire of one of modern mythology’s most enduring legends.
